Offending command: packedarray

Packedarray errors are usually caused by datacorruption

Solutions
Check all the imported graphics in your document. One of them may be damaged and is causing this error.
Errors may also be related to data corruption: try printing from another station, try using another printerdriver or check your network cabling.
According to Adobe, “packedarray” errors may also occur while printing to a PostScript emulator. So pull out your wallet and buy the real thing ;-)
